I have a 98 mitsubishi eclipse and sometimes it wont start.When this happens the coilpack has no spark,and there is no current to the coilpack.I've replaced the PCM and the camshaft sensor and it still does it.Can anyone help me?

    Replace battery posts. If cables have that green gunk on 'em then splice them and reconnect. Also, wire brush the battery neg & pos connections. There's a spray you can buy to clean 'em too. If the red and black wires to the battery looks bad, have 'em replaced. They are 10 years old after all.


    Simple fix, but you'd be surprised how often this is the problem.
